带武器的编程车叫什么
-
带武器的编程车被称为“编程坦克”。编程坦克是指一种装备有各种武器和功能的特殊车辆,它具备了传统的程序员工具以及威力强大的武器系统。这种车辆通常用于军事作战或特殊任务,能够同时进行编程任务和战斗任务。编程坦克的出现是为了满足一些特殊环境下的编程需求,它的主要目的是为了提供程序员在战斗环境中的安全保障,并保证他们能够继续完成编程任务。编程坦克可以配备各种武器,比如机关枪、导弹发射器、火箭炮等,这些武器能够为程序员提供一定的防御和攻击能力。此外,编程坦克还配备有先进的编程工具和设备,包括高性能计算机、多屏幕显示器、大容量存储设备等,以提高程序员的工作效率。编程坦克的出现为特殊环境下的编程工作提供了一种全新的解决方案,能够满足程序员在战斗环境中的特殊需求。
1年前 -
带武器的编程车通常被称为"战斗编程车"或者"战车编程车"。下面是关于战斗编程车的一些介绍和特点:
-
战斗能力:战斗编程车是一种装备有武器系统的自动驾驶车辆,具有攻击和防御能力。它通常配备有各种类型的火箭筒、机枪或激光武器,使其能够在战斗中进行攻击和防御。
-
自动驾驶技术:战斗编程车通常采用最先进的自动驾驶技术,包括激光雷达、摄像头、红外传感器等设备,通过这些设备获取道路和周围环境的信息,实现自主导航和避障。
-
编程功能:战斗编程车的编程功能使其能够执行各种任务和策略。通过预先编程或者实时编程,可以改变战斗编程车的行为和决策,使其适应不同的战术和作战环境。
-
交互界面:战斗编程车通常具有用户友好的交互界面,使操作员能够轻松地控制和监控车辆的状态、武器系统和编程策略。通过这个界面,操作员可以与战斗编程车进行实时通信和指导。
-
应用领域:战斗编程车在军事领域有广泛的应用,可以用于侦察、巡逻、防御等任务。同时,战斗编程车也可以应用于非军事领域,如应急救援、消防等领域,提供自主的战斗和救援能力。
需要注意的是,战斗编程车的名称可能会有所不同,具体名称取决于制造商、军事组织或个人的喜好和命名习惯。有时候,人们也会根据车辆的外观、功能或特点来命名战斗编程车。
1年前 -
-
带武器的编程车通常被称为“战车”或“编程战车”。这是一种集合了编程和机械控制的创意实践项目,通过对车辆进行编程,使其具备移动、避障、识别目标并进行攻击等功能。下面将就如何制作一个带武器的编程战车进行详细讲解。
- 硬件准备
首先,我们需要准备一些硬件设备来构建编程战车。通常需要以下几个部件:
- 车辆底盘:选择一个稳定结实的底盘,可以是四轮驱动的智能车底盘。
- 微控制器:常见的选择有Arduino、Raspberry Pi等。
- 电机:通常需要4个直流无刷电机驱动轮胎。
- 传感器:使用超声波传感器、红外线传感器等实现避障功能。
- 电池:用于供电给车辆和控制器。
- 武器系统:根据个人设计,可以选择电磁炮、激光炮等模块。
- 其他配件:如杜邦线、螺丝等。
-
软件环境
在开始编程之前,需要搭建软件环境。根据选择的微控制器,安装相应的IDE(集成开发环境),如Arduino IDE或树莓派的Raspbian系统。同时,根据硬件需要选择合适的编程语言,如C/C++、Python等。 -
程序逻辑设计
设计编程战车的程序逻辑是至关重要的。可以根据需求,设计一个简单的逻辑框架如下:
- 初始化:启动程序,进行硬件初始化,设置传感器和电机等参数。
- 感知环境:通过传感器获取周围环境的信息,如测距、检测目标等。
- 避障功能:根据传感器数据,判断是否需要避障,并调整车辆的行进方向。
- 目标识别与锁定:使用图像处理技术,识别目标物体并锁定。
- 武器控制:根据目标物体的位置和距离,控制武器系统进行攻击。
- 循环执行:以上步骤组成一个循环,不断进行环境感知和动作执行。
-
硬件连接与编程实现
将硬件设备按照电路图连接,通过IDE编写代码,实现编程战车的功能。根据硬件设备的不同,编写相应的驱动程序和控制逻辑。在程序中使用相应的编程库、函数和算法,完成底盘控制、传感器数据处理和武器系统控制等功能。 -
调试与优化
完成代码编写后,进行调试与优化。通过实际测试,检查是否存在故障或bug,并进行修复。逐步优化程序,提高编程战车的稳定性和性能。
需要注意的是,带武器的编程战车属于特殊项目,应当在安全的环境下进行实践,并遵守相关法律法规。确保使用合适的武器装备,并防止对他人和自身造成伤害。
1年前 - 硬件准备